Sir,

I am an student and thinking to start a website which will be focussed towards engineering technologies.. also i want link some text books (on which copyright act is mentioned) in my websites so that my website users can be beneficial of it. 

I am thinking to upload these text books in some ONLINE DATA STORAGE PORTAL and i will be pasting that particular file link in my website.

But i am worried that.. by doing this i will end up with criminal case.

Please kindly guide me what i have to do...

If copyright has been obtained with respect to certain text books then you cannot link them in your website except without the prior consent of the owner. You will be amenable to criminal prosecution for copyright infringement in addition to being liable to pay heavy monetary damages to the owner if you use the copyrighted material without the consent of the owner.

'Uploading' the copyrighted content and sharing it without the consent of the copyright holder is punishable offense.

However if you find any resource available in the internet (already uploaded in file sharing websites) freely, you can share such link in your website and direct the user to that site (so that they can download). Sharing such information about the availability does not constitute copyright violation.
